**Drive meaningful impact at Forwood Join us as a Critical Risk & Safety Content Lead**
At **Forwood Safety**, we are on a bold mission: to **eliminate fatalities**in high-risk industries. Our globally recognized Critical Risk Management (CRM) system combines deep safety expertise with smart digital tools to transform the way companies approach workplace safety. We work with leading organizations in mining, energy, and heavy industry to drive real, lasting change—saving lives in the process.
We're seeking a strategic, detail-oriented, and passionate **Critical Risk & Safety Content Lead**to join our growing team. This pivotal role sits at the **intersection of technical safety knowledge, content development, and risk leadership**. As our lead expert on critical risk, you will be responsible for the ongoing development, accuracy, and innovation of our core safety content. This role is **100% remote,** however there could be some travel to meet with clients internationally.
**Core Focus Areas**
- Content & Knowledge Management - 50%
- Client & Partner Advisory - 20%
- Cross-functional Team Leadership & Mentorship - 20%
- Implementation & Safety Transformation - 10%
**Key Responsibilities**:
**Subject Matter Expertise & Leadership**
- Develop and lead the global CRM strategy, ensuring alignment with organizational objectives and industry best practices.
- Provide insights and recommendations to improve Forwood's fatality prevention methodology.
- Oversee critical risk assessment initiatives, identifying emerging risks and control weaknesses across client industries (mining, construction, utilities and digital).
- Act as a trusted advisor and thought leader, collaborating with senior stakeholders, regulators, and industry bodies.
- Lead cross-functional teams to integrate risk intelligence and technological innovations into CRM solutions.
**Team Leadership & Development**
- Direct and mentor a team of critical risk content developers and analysts.
- Contribute to establish performance standards and growth pathways for CRM professionals within the organization.
- Foster a culture of collaboration, accountability, and continuous learning.
- Drive stakeholder engagement to increase buy-in and adoption of CRM principles.
**Client & Partner Engagement**
- Facilitate workshops and strategic safety transformation sessions.
- Further improve our CRM framework tailored to the unique needs of Forwood's clients and partners in our key industries.
**Content & Knowledge Management**
- Oversee the development, maintenance, and continuous improvement of critical risk and control content.
- Conduct risk analysis and validation to ensure CRM materials align with regulatory and industry standards.
- Spearhead research initiatives to integrate emerging safety trends into CRM methodologies.
- Utilize data-driven insights and safety analytics to refine risk prevention strategies.
**Implementation & Safety Transformation**
- Provide support to safety culture transformation initiatives, such as Bootcamps, implementing best-in-class fatality prevention solutions.
- Coach and Mentor CRM solution deployment at client sites, ensuring effective risk control implementation.
- Conduct in-depth critical risk investigations and incident analysis, providing actionable solutions.
- Establish and manage benchmarking processes to measure the effectiveness of CRM interventions
**Skills/Experience**:
- 8+ years experience in health & safety leadership, risk management, or operational safety transformation.
- Extensive expertise in Critical Risk Management systems within mining, utilities, construction, or other heavy industries.
- Proven ability to lead multi-disciplinary teams including solution, delivery and expertise, to drive organizational safety strategy.
- Experience advising senior leaders on risk governance, safety leadership, and cultural transformation.
- Strong analytical skills with experience in incident investigations, risk assessments, and control verification.
- Exceptional communication and presentation skills, with the ability to convey complex safety concepts to diverse audiences.
- Proficiency in risk data analysis, performance tracking, and CRM solution evaluation.
- Experience in developing and delivering training programs, workshops, and coaching sessions.
- Familiarity with regulatory frameworks and international risk management standards.
- Postgraduate degree in Occupational Health & Safety, Risk Management, or Business Leadership (preferred).
- Certification or deep understanding of ISO 45001, Bow-Ties, TapRoot, and/or other risk assessment methodologies. (preferred)
- In addition to English - ability to speak Spanish or Brazilian Portuguese to support global client engagement.
